Edit: I don\\\'t see much of a big paradox in canon!Katara\\\'s behavior. She does switch from Sugar Queen to semi-ruthless or downright mean behavior on occasion, she does have a temper. Some of this is because of issues surrounding her mother\\\'s death and having to take over her role. Some is because the Gaang is usually in desperate circumstances with the fate of the world in the balance. Some is because she apparently lives in a cartoon universe where encasing someone in ice up to their neck doesn\\\'t hurt them. It\\\'s not hidden, it doesn\\\'t need a deep Freudian Excuse explanation. The paradox that needs explaining only occurs when Vathara escalates things past what we saw in canon.

As for the Woobie, a Woobie is a character you want to comfort and for whom you want to make the pain go away. It\\\'s not a character you want to slap some sense into or one that makes you feel relieved when they experience some karmic repercussions for their actions.
